The 1983 Mercedes-Benz 230 CE is an elegant and classic coupe that is part of Mercedes-Benz's famous W123 series. This series is known for its quality, durability and timeless design, and the 230 CE is an excellent example of these characteristics.
The "CE" in the model name stands for "Coupe Einspritzmotor," indicating a coupe model with a fuel-injected engine. The 230 CE was powered by a 2.3-liter four-cylinder gasoline engine, known for its reliability and relatively efficient performance. Although it was not a sports car in the traditional sense, the engine offered a good balance between power and fuel efficiency, making the car suitable for both daily use and longer journeys.
The exterior of the 1983 230 CE exhibits the distinctive, timeless design of the W123 series. The car has clean lines, elegant proportion and a distinctive Mercedes-Benz grille. The coupe version of the W123 series, to which the 230 CE belongs, has a slightly sportier look than the sedan version, with tighter lines and a graceful roofline.
Technically, the 230 CE was built to last, with a solid chassis, advanced suspension and excellent build quality. The car was known for its smooth handling and durability.
